Ranchers began planting when the downpours began in Patan area. With Meghmehr and general downpours in the region currently enjoying some time off, ranchers have continued planting of yields incorporating sorghum grub in Pur Jos. Up to this point ranchers have established 2,00,994 hectares in the locale. Rural yields have profited from general downpours in the region and the planted harvests are thriving in the fields. A few fields are as yet overwhelmed.

Feed deficiency won’t emerge
Discussing the ranch done in all talukas of Patan area, 10513 hectares have been planted in Chansma taluka, 17040 hectares in Harij, 17820 hectares in Patan. In such manner, 27030 hectares of development has been enrolled in Radhanpur. 35580 hectares have been established in Sami taluka. So 33580 hectares in Santalpur, 11445 in Saraswati, 36960 hectares in Shankeshwar and 11155 hectares in Siddhapur have spread satisfaction among the ranchers. Ranchers have planted the most measure of grub in the region at 83153 hectares. Along these lines, there is no lack of grain for creature farming consistently. While Bt cotton has likewise been planted in 23206 and non-flooded cotton in 21980 hectares. Aside from this, beats have additionally been established in 23 thousand hectares in the area. Because of general rains the seeds have sprouted because of convenient planting. Ranchers expect great downpours. Alongside Kharif season, Ravi season will likewise be great.

Locale Farming Official Maheshbhai Prajapati said that the area has gotten great rains this year and the yield condition in the region is additionally great. Crops including beats, vegetables, cotton, grasses have been established in a space of two lakh hectares. Presently, as the downpours have halted, the planting of harvests including diwela has begun.

What number of harvests were planted where?

Millet-3130 ha
Tuvar – 455 hectares
Mug-6693 Hectares
Math-210 hectares
Region 16556 hectares
Groundnut-1422 ha
Sesame – 845 ha
Diwela – 33351 hectares
Bt cotton – 23206 ha
Non-watered cotton-21980 ha
Guar – 5750 hectares
Vegetables – 1168 hectares
Feed – 83153 ha
Complete 200834 hectares
